# Build Provenance: Incremental Rebuilds on Mosswire

Quick primer: Mosswire only rebuilds pages whose content hash changed, so "why didn't my page update?" usually means the source hash matched. Every incremental run writes a provenance record — which inputs, which template version, which cache entries it reused. If output looks stale, don't nuke the cache first; check the provenance log. Each record is keyed by the token that appears below.

build token for fafof-tageg: htk21_f30a3062ec5a0972b3bbf

### Step 4: Regenerate the baseline

After upgrading Lintgarde to 3.x, the old baseline file is incompatible and the scanner will report every legacy finding as new. Delete the stale baseline, run a full scan, and commit the regenerated file. The scan must use the same settings as CI, which are currently set as follows.

settings of bahip-hahip:
[wenath]
host = wenath.lumiclabs.corp
user = wenath_svc
database = wenath_prod

Onboarding note: Paylune retry service. Every payment retry in Paylune must carry the idempotency key minted on the first attempt; the gateway rejects duplicates older than 48 hours. Keys are stored in the Quillbox vault, which security reviewers can open read-only. If the vault session expires mid-review, unlock it with the recovery passphrase provided below.

strongbox words: druvan-lamys-eliius-jorax-istox-soreth-ulays-gilix-ralix-oliiel-norwyn-casvan-praius

## Tuning offline mode — Trailmark survey app

Welcome aboard! Trailmark is built for crews working out past cell coverage, so offline mode is the main event, not a fallback. Surveys queue locally and sync when a connection shows up. The tricky part is balancing battery against sync freshness: retry too often and tablets die by lunch; too rarely and the office thinks the crew vanished. Don't change the conflict window without asking first. The knobs that control all this are set as follows.

limits module of taweg-kaguf:
QUOTAS = {
    "holael": 2,
    "wenath": 1,
    "ralath": 2,
    "ulaath": 2,
}

# Pool car key cabinet

The key cabinet for the Tattersall Works pool cars lives behind reception, next to the umbrella stand. Sign the log every time you hand keys out or take them back — yes, every time. Return fobs to their numbered hooks, not the tray. To open the cabinet, punch in the code below.

badge for fafof-yajef: bdg-JTFOG-95442